Cloud Defense Logo

Products

Solutions

Company

CVE-2023-2440 : What You Need to Know

Discover the details of CVE-2023-2440, a CSRF vulnerability in UserPro WordPress Plugin allowing attackers to manipulate user roles and gain admin privileges. Learn about impact, mitigation, and prevention.

A Cross-Site Request Forgery vulnerability has been identified in the UserPro - Community and User Profile WordPress Plugin up to version 5.1.1. If exploited, this vulnerability could allow unauthenticated attackers to manipulate user roles and potentially gain administrative privileges.

Understanding CVE-2023-2440

This section will delve into the details of CVE-2023-2440, including its description, impact, technical aspects, and mitigation strategies.

What is CVE-2023-2440?

The CVE-2023-2440 vulnerability pertains to a lack of nonce validation in certain functions of the UserPro plugin for WordPress. Specifically, the 'admin_page', 'userpro_verify_user', and 'verifyUnverifyAllUsers' functions are affected, enabling attackers to craft requests that may alter user roles.

The Impact of CVE-2023-2440

If successfully exploited, this vulnerability could empower malicious actors to elevate the privileges of verified users to that of any user, such as an administrator. This could lead to unauthorized access, data manipulation, and potential compromise of the WordPress site's security.

Technical Details of CVE-2023-2440

In this section, we will explore the technical aspects of the CVE-2023-2440 vulnerability, including its description, affected systems and versions, and exploitation mechanism.

Vulnerability Description

The vulnerability arises from the absence of proper nonce validation in critical UserPro functions, allowing attackers to forge requests and manipulate user roles on the WordPress site.

Affected Systems and Versions

The UserPro - Community and User Profile WordPress Plugin versions up to and including 5.1.1 are susceptible to this Cross-Site Request Forgery vulnerability.

Exploitation Mechanism

Unauthenticated attackers can exploit this flaw by tricking site administrators into performing actions, such as clicking on malicious links, which could trigger unauthorized user role modifications.

Mitigation and Prevention

To mitigate the risks associated with CVE-2023-2440, it is crucial to adopt immediate steps, establish long-term security practices, and prioritize patching and updates.

Immediate Steps to Take

Site administrators should consider implementing additional security measures, such as enforcing strong authentication protocols, monitoring user role changes, and educating users about potential phishing attempts.

Long-Term Security Practices

It is advisable to regularly review and update plugins and software, conduct security audits, stay informed about the latest vulnerabilities, and employ security plugins or tools that can help detect and prevent CSRF attacks.

Patching and Updates

Users of the UserPro plugin should promptly install updates released by the developer to address the CVE-2023-2440 vulnerability and ensure the continued security of their WordPress websites.

Popular CVEs

CVE Id

Published Date

Is your System Free of Underlying Vulnerabilities?
Find Out Now